Flights to Cambodia from the UK:
To fly to Cambodia from the UK it is necessary to travel to a neighbouring Asian country and connect to Phnom Penh or Siem Riep, the two main visitor gateways of the country. The most convenient, affordable and quickest route (taking about 14 hours including change of planes) is to fly to Bangkok, Thailand and take one of many regular daily flights to Phnom Penh offered by Thai Airways (http://www.thaiairways.com/) or Bangkok Airways (http://www.bangkokair.com/). Bangkok Airways also flies daily to Siem Riep from Thailand. There are also flights to Cambodia from Phnom Penh from Ho Chi Minh City and Hanoi (Vietnam), Singapore, Kuala Lumpur and Vientiane (Laos).
